STOURBRIDGE MP Suzanne Webb is asking local people to take part in this month’s annual RSPB Big Garden Birdwatch.

The world’s largest garden wildlife survey will see hundreds of thousands of people watching and counting the UK’s garden birds on January 27, 28 and 29.

All are asked to spend just one hour watching and recording the birds in their garden, balcony or park, then send their results to the RSPB.
